Transaction 876a7df06b1543bec1af94e61a999205511de677867e52cf729892ecedd36e72

1 Input
2 Outputs
  • 876a7df06b1543bec1af94e61a999205511de677867e52cf729892ecedd36e72:0
  • value  3204960
    address  16Fa3B3EMcSdJpWoQYySFYdEzfkPLDbfMj
  • 876a7df06b1543bec1af94e61a999205511de677867e52cf729892ecedd36e72:1
  • value  8808428674
    address  329koRvovTyNnd4ADrpR2uJHzXxfvKxta5